#
luxiaotao1123
2024-09-20 e649c1476293b9ddc7844e6fdb56442a61214c70
#
2个文件已修改
11 ■■■■ 已修改文件
zy-acs-flow/src/page/agv/AgvList.jsx 9 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
zy-acs-flow/src/page/components/MyCreateButton.jsx 2 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
zy-acs-flow/src/page/agv/AgvList.jsx
@@ -71,20 +71,20 @@
    )
}
const AgvGridLayout = (props) => {
const AgvGridLayout = ({ setCreateDialog }) => {
    const { data, isPending, filterValues } = useListContext();
    const hasFilters = filterValues && Object.keys(filterValues).length > 0;
    if (isPending) return null;
    if (!data?.length && !hasFilters) return <EmptyData onClick={() => { props.setCreateDialog(true) }} />;
    if (!data?.length && !hasFilters) return <EmptyData onClick={() => { setCreateDialog(true) }} />;
    return (
        <Stack direction="row" component="div">
            <Stack sx={{ width: '100%' }}>
                <Title title={'Companies'} />
                <Title title={"menu.agv"} />
                <ListToolbar actions={(
                    <TopToolbar>
                        <MyCreateButton onClick={() => { setCreateDialog(true) }} />
                        <MyCreateButton onClick={() => { setCreateDialog(true) }} variant="contained" />
                        <MyExportButton />
                    </TopToolbar>
                )} />
@@ -94,7 +94,6 @@
        </Stack>
    );
}
zy-acs-flow/src/page/components/MyCreateButton.jsx
@@ -21,6 +21,7 @@
            className={CreateButtonClasses.floating}
            aria-label={label && translate(label)}
            onClick={props.onClick}
            {...props}
        >
            {defaultIcon}
        </StyledFab>
@@ -29,6 +30,7 @@
            className={CreateButtonClasses.floating}
            label={label}
            onClick={props.onClick}
            {...props}
        >
            {defaultIcon}
        </StyledButton>